1. Virtual Gyms

How long did you expect to get away with wearing sweatpants all day without actually breaking a sweat? 

Since the coronavirus lockdowns, many fitness freaks have gotten their fix by joining virtual gym classes. These virtual classes can come in many forms. From prerecorded videos to one-on-one live-stream sessions with a personal trainer of your choosing, there are tons of options for you.  

If you are missing the burn and excitement of being around other gym-crazed health nuts, try searching for an online platform that offers classes to fit your physical needs.

2. Zoom Parties

Sticking to the theme of going virtual, are you dying to see your loved ones?

You probably can’t stop thinking about all of the birthday get-togethers you’ve missed out on since “Miss Corona” decided to be a killjoy. The good news is that there hasn’t been a shortage of creativity since we’ve had to become socially distant. 

One way the world is managing to spend time with the people they care about is through the application Zoom. Zoom will allow you to host virtual meetings (or parties) with your friends and family. 

The possibilities are endless as far as what you can do while on a Zoom call. Many people are hosting virtual game nights, birthday parties, movie nights, and brainstorm sessions (if working is your idea of fun). 

If Zoom isn’t for you, just Google live streaming software or services that will allow you to still socialize and keep up-to-date with those you care about.

4. Unplugging   

Although streaming services are thriving during the current pandemic, many homes are choosing to unplug from the rest of the world. 

It’s hard to get away from the constant advertisements begging you to vote, or the constant reminders that corona cases keep fluctuating when you are frequently engaging in social media. 

Although unplugging is in no way a new trend, its popularity has grown this year purely because the world is seeking an escape from the ceaseless spout of negativity found online. 

Just trust that you won’t be alone if you decide to not charge your phone tonight in favor of doing living-room yoga, or reading one of the dusty books from your bedside table.
